What Glucose Variability Reveals About Metabolic Health

Glucose variability (GV) measures how much blood sugar fluctuates, often captured by continuous glucose monitors (CGMs) through metrics like standard deviation or coefficient of variation. High GV triggers oxidative stress, endothelial damage, and cravings even when average glucose (and A1C) appears acceptable. In contrast, low variability signals stable insulin signaling, efficient mitochondrial function, and metabolic flexibility.
